About the Book:
Earth’s last line of defense against the coming alien invasion is 16-year-old surfer Colt McAlister.
But before he can save the world, he has to survive the day.
All Colt wants to do is return to his old life . . . where aliens don’t exist . . . where mankind hasn’t been targeted for destruction . . . and where his parents are still alive. Unfortunately life doesn’t work that way.
The United States government believes Colt holds the key to our survival, so they’re sending him to the CHAOS Military Academy along with his best friends Oz and Danielle. There they’ll be trained to defend Earth against a swarm of alien shapeshifters known as the Thule. But someone is trying to eliminate Colt before he can lead that charge. Shocked to learn about key events in his past and unsure who he can trust, Colt is alienated and on the run.
In a world of high-tech gear, shape-shifting aliens, simulated reality, and hoverboards, Colt must step into his true destiny before our world falls in chaos.
Check out our Exclusive Interview with the Author here:
1) How did you get the idea for the novel?
The book was inspired by a story about King David from the Old Testament. After he killed the giant, Saul, the king of Israel, became jealous and that jealousy took an ugly turn. He ended up trying to murder David, even though David was the best friend of his son. And I used that as the backbone for this book.
2) What genre have you not yet written but really want to try?
Dystopian. I've always been fascinated by end of the world scenarios, and I'd love to tackle it in a book.
3) Considering a book from the first word you write to the moment you see it on a bookstore shelf, what’s your favorite part of the process? What’s your least favorite?”
My favorite part of the process is coming up with story ideas. I also love editing. The least favorite, and by far the most challenging, is writing the first draft.
4) If your main character, Colt McAlister, could give one piece of advice to teenage girls/boys, what would it be?
Everybody, no matter who you are, was born to do something special--so never, ever give up on yourself.
5) Since becoming a writer, what’s the most exciting thing to ever happen to you?
I'd say there are two things. I got to have dinner with Chewbacca, who is my all-time favorite character from fiction regardless of the medium. And I was part of an amazing event called Project Book Babe, where I teamed with some author friends (Stephenie Meyer, Brandon Mull, Laini Taylor) to raise over $100,000 for a friend who contracted breast cancer and was struggling to pay her medical bills.
Jon S. Lewis is the coauthor of the Grey Griffins trilogy and the Grey Griffins Clockwork Chronicles. He also writes for the DC COMICS family of publishers. He resides with his family in Arizona.
